The history of the Caprai winery began in 1971 when Arnaldo Caprai, a successful textile entrepreneur, bought forty-five hectares in Montefalco with the intention of continuing the business story.
In 1988, the company's management passed into the hands of his son Marco who, with great passion, launched a project to valorise Sagrantino, an indigenous grape variety with enormous production potential. The continuous search for qualitative excellence and the strong commitment to research and development set the international success of Sagrantino di Montefalco and of the Arnaldo Caprai company, which quickly became one of the most important production realities in the world.
The constant search for process innovation and applied experimentation have guided the company towards a dynamic and modern agriculture, based on a deep technical/agronomic knowledge of the territory and the use of innovative management technologies. The improvement of environmental, economic and social sustainability becomes a constant commitment of the company, which adheres to the New Green Revolution sustainability protocol. 阅读更多
| Name | Arnaldo Caprai Belcompare Merlot 2016 |
|---|---|
| Type | Red still |
| Denomination | Umbria IGT |
| Vintage | 2016 |
| Size | 0,75 l |
| Alcohol content | 15.0% 按体积 |
| Grape varieties | 100% Merlot |
| Country | Italy |
| Region | Umbria |
| Vendor | Arnaldo Caprai |
| Cultivation system | Spurred cordon |
| Plants per hectare | 7000 - 8000 |
| Yield per hectare | 50 q. |
| Harvest | Third decade of September. |
| Aging | In Barrique and at least 8 months in bottle. |
| Allergens | Contains sulphites |
